## Runbook: Feedwright validator

Feedwright validates podcast feeds before the Cadenza publisher picks them up. If validation stalls, check the fetch queue first; restarts are safe mid-run. Release manager: bump the schema version only after all tenants pass a dry run. Timeouts and strictness levels are environment-specific. Current production configuration values are listed below.

config for hawip-bahop:
[fendor]
host = fendor.paliqworks.corp
user = fendor_svc
database = fendor_prod

Ticket: Missed pick-up — touring props, Wrenhall Theatre run

The scheduled collection of stage props for the Lanterns of Yarrow tour did not occur yesterday; the van from Bramblegate Haulage never arrived at the Wrenhall loading dock. Three flight cases (two scenic flats, one properties trunk) remain staged and secured in bay 2. A replacement pick-up has been booked for tomorrow at opening. Receiving site should expect delivery the same afternoon and check seals against the manifest. The courier hand-over instruction follows below.

dispatch memo: the sorius tamius courier leaves the praeth ledger at gate 4873 under passcode 928014

Subject: Payroll export cut-over complete

Team,

The switch from the legacy fixed-width payroll export to the new delimited format went live last night on schedule. Marbeck HR confirmed the first file parsed cleanly, and the Orvane ingest job showed no rejected rows. Legacy output remains available in read-only mode for two pay cycles, then we retire it. For the record, the production exporter now runs with the following settings.

deployment values, tajog-tawif:
zorael:
  pin: 1808
  metrics_host: metrics.zorael.zemvarsys.internal
  tenant: prair
  seal: seal_e49e3ef4

Ticket: SketchLoom undo/redo service auth failing

Hey sec review folks — the history service behind SketchLoom's diagram editor (the thing that stores undo/redo snapshots) started rejecting calls Tuesday. Root cause: the service credential expired and nobody got the renewal ping. Undo works locally but redo across sessions is dead. Marta rotated the credential this morning and confirmed the history stack replays cleanly. Flagging here for audit trail purposes. The replacement key for the snapshot service is below.

API key for kageg-yawip: vxb15-hPYGepB2Ktrw1iB